Mobisense - User Perception of Mobility in NGN
(collaboration with Intelligent Networks & Management of Distributed Systems)
Motivation & Project Description
- Mobile communication systems will bring together heterogeneous access technologies and integrate wired and wireline networks.
- Convergence will demand seamless mobility across otherwise independent systems, meaning to maintain ongoing sessions while changing the point of attachment to the Internet.
- High-quality seamless handovers cannot be guaranteed with the current approaches (user experiences disruptions).
- The aim is to investigate perceptual quality during handovers in order to design and plan NGNs accordingly.
- The methodology: (1) using our testbed produce speech samples under controlled conditions, (2) perform users, and (3) translate perceived networking conditions into quality index (applying the e-model).
Expected Outcome:
- Complete evaluation report on VoIP in NGN scenarios merging networking & user perception data.
- Subjective test methodology for testing handovers and mobility impact.
- Extension of the E-model for planning NGNs accordingly.
